Cincinnati Chili

A plate of spaghetti topped with Cincinnati chili, shredded cheddar cheese, and chopped onions, with a fork lifting a bite.
Cincinnati Chili. Photo credit: Cook What You Love.

A well-loved Midwestern classic brings bold seasoning to a hearty, comforting bowl. Cincinnati Chili simmers ground beef with unexpected spices like cinnamon and allspice, giving it a depth you won’t find in typical versions. I usually serve it over spaghetti with cheese, onions, or beans for the full effect. It’s different in all the right ways, which is exactly why people remember it and crave it.
